Narrative:A Pineapple Air Embraer EMB-110 was en route at 4500 feet when a master caution warning light illuminated and alerted the flight crew. The right oil pressure gauge was observed fluctuating. Immediately after which, the flight crew observed a loss of power to the right engine.
ATC was advised of the emergency situation and provided the aircraft with a clearance to land runway 28 at NAS. The aircraft landed without further incident.
There were no injuries reported at the time of the occurrence. There was no damage to the aircraft
